Output e31fc8b6ae8799e34ca0900c55c93ab5f98afafed376190c501290861f3ab698:0

value
56601262523
script pubkey
OP_0 OP_PUSHBYTES_20 1065bb5021d94e06312a1bd9491e24db9fff94c2
address
tb1qzpjmk5ppm98qvvf2r0v5j83ymw0ll9xzdfvev9
transaction
e31fc8b6ae8799e34ca0900c55c93ab5f98afafed376190c501290861f3ab698
confirmations
131058
spent
true